All Kane has ever done consistently in the nhl is score goals. He would easily be our best winger in terms of pure talent.I'm not totally against bringing Kane in one a 1 year, league min contract, but people should adjust their exceptions of what kind of player he is.
This is a guy that played with and struggled to mesh with guys like Scheiffle and Eichel. Kane isn't someone who can play a give-and-go game with an elite centre, he is a "get me the puck and I'll do it myself" kind of player, similar to someone like Duchene. That's not the type of player who's going to click with McDrai.
He needs a centre like Hertl, one that doesn't demand the puck. It's possible Nuge( along with Hyman) could fit that style, but this sound like a lot of roster balancing for a team that's already struggling with balance.
